안드로이드 개발 질문/답변
(글 수 45,052)
Activity에서 ListView를 사용하여서 화면에 뿌려주고 있습니다
ListView에 들어갈 Adapter내부에 또 4개의 View들이 있습니다.
이 4개중에 2개의 View는 GridView로 구현이 되어있는데
얘네들이 ItemClickListener로 click listener가 등록되어 있습니다.
현재 구현하려는 시나리오는
listview에 터치가 되면 터치 된 부분의 position을 다른곳에 저장해 두었다가
Adapter내부의 view등을 터치하면 그 position정보를 넘겨주어서
처리를 하는 시나리오 입니다.
일단
listview부분을 배제한 채로
두개의 gridview에서 click하고 그 gridview의 position값을 넘겨서 처리하는 부분은 되었습니다.
하지만 이 윗단에 있는 listView에서 position값을 받아오는 방법이 매우 힘드네요
단순히 ItemClickListener를 쓰면 될 줄알았는데
디버그모드에서
아무리 터치를 해도... ItemClickListener가 등록이 안되는 사실을 알아내었습니다.
왜그런 것일까요?



